Step 2: Share your Calendar

Once you’ve set up iCloud Family Sharing, you’re ready to share your iPhone calendar. Here’s how:

1. Open the Calendar app on your iPhone.
2. Tap on the “Calendars” button at the bottom of the screen.
3. Tap on the calendar you want to share.
4. Tap on “Add Person” under “Shared With”.
5. Enter the name or email address of the person you want to share the calendar with.
6. Choose the level of access you want to give them (view-only or edit).
7. Tap “Add” to send the invitation.

Step 3: Accept an Invitation to a Shared Calendar

If someone has shared a calendar with you, you’ll receive an invitation via email or text. Here’s how to accept the invitation:

1. Open the email or text message from the person who shared the calendar.
2. Tap on the link to accept the invitation.
3. If prompted, enter your Apple ID and password.
4. Open the Calendar app on your iPhone.
5. Tap on “Calendars” at the bottom of the screen.
6. Your shared calendar will appear under “Other Calendars”.
